I have a computer that was built for me so it isn't any specific brand. I am looking to upgrade from W98 to W2K and I think I need a BIOS upgrade but I am not sure. Following are the vital stats:

Intel M/B AL440LX

PhoenixBIOS 4.0 Release 6.0
4A4LL0X0.86A.0014.P04.9710260606

These numbers come off of my start up screen.

Any help would be appreciated.

Thanx

Posted: Wed Nov 05, 2003 12:18 pm
by NickS
That .P04 BIOS is quite old, see http://home.earthlink.net/~billselk/al440lx/bios.html
I suggest you look at the Intel AL440LX site http://appsr.cps.intel.com/scripts-df-e ... ductID=198, select OS independent downloads.

Posted: Thu Nov 06, 2003 1:03 am
by edwin
And with the latest AL440LX bios it will run win2k no problem, provided you have at the very least 128MB inside and make sure it is quality memory. The only issues I have seen were all related to unbranded generic memory sticks.
